Output 815ec672b61b35ff37e88a126cf170cd735a6b7579b35934ab8ecc5709053068:1

value
51758809
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ddd7af82f03d9a4dcbdcf13f1f14bd72a6923207 OP_EQUAL
address
3Mv1e334eMJ16BZD6zF1xj5v7Nfti9ZHo6
transaction
815ec672b61b35ff37e88a126cf170cd735a6b7579b35934ab8ecc5709053068
spent
true